About the show:

Part performance, part dance floor uprising. An immersive experience. Created by Gimuy/Cairns-based The Ironing Maidens (Melania Jack, Patty Preece and Leigh-Anne Vizor) Hot & Heavy is an aural, visual and sensory experience that invites you to lose yourself, go deep and shake free. What is the Afterparty?

Hot & Heavy explores the links between consumerism, capitalism, and climate change through performance, music, and the metaphor of the queer dance floor—a space where diversity, connection, and creativity become ways to imagine collective action. When we last presented the work in Gimuy/Cairns (2023), one of the strongest responses from audiences was: “What’s next? How can I get involved?”

To meet that energy, we have developed The Afterparty. Join this embodied, creative workshop where audiences can explore practical ways to step into climate action, connect with the Melbourne-based climate group - Climate for Change, and find pathways for ongoing involvement in your local area. Learn how to effectively communicate about climate issues, get inspired and meet other like minded people.
